/*
* The magnetic disk storage manager keeps track of open file descriptors
* in its own descriptor pool . This happens for two reasons . First , a t
* transaction boundaries , we walk the list of descriptors and flush
* anything that we ' ve dirtied in the current transaction . Second , we want
* to support relations larger than the OS ' file size limit ( often 2 GBytes ) .
* In order to do that , we break relations up into chunks of < 2 GBytes
* and store one chunk in each of several files that represent the relation .
* See the BLCKSZ and RELSEG_SIZE configuration constants in include / pg_config . h .
